Parents and teachers should prioritize enhancing counting skills up to 1000 for children aged 8-9 because it lays the foundation for more advanced mathematical concepts and overall academic success. At this pivotal age, children's cognitive abilities are rapidly developing, making it the perfect time to solidify their understanding of numbers.
Firstly, proficiency in counting fosters strong basic arithmetic skills, which are essential for tackling more complex operations like multiplication, division, and fractions. Children who are comfortable with numbers up to 1000 will find it easier to grasp these advanced topics, reducing anxiety and building confidence in their math abilities.
Secondly, counting skills up to 1000 enhance logical thinking and problem-solving abilities. By mastering this range, children learn patterns and number relationships, which are crucial for estimating, mental math, and real-world applications like handling money or measuring distances.
Furthermore, fostering strong counting skills at this age can boost overall academic achievement. Math is interconnected with various subjects, such as science, technology, and even literacy. A solid numerical foundation empowers students to approach these subjects with confidence and curiosity.
In conclusion, improving counting skills up to 1000 provides children with essential tools for academic development and everyday life. It nurtures a positive attitude towards mathematics, encouraging lifelong learning and success across multiple disciplines.
